What number is MDCXLVIII?
Your question is: What numbers are the Roman numerals MDCXLVIII? Learn how to convert the Roman numerals MDCXLVIII into the correct translation of normal numbers.
The Roman numerals MDCXLVIII are identical to the number 1648.
MDCXLVIII = 1648
How do you convert MDCXLVIII into normal numbers?
In order to convert MDCXLVIII into numbers, the number of position values (ones, tens, hundreds, thousands) is subdivided as follows:
Place value | Number | Roman numbers |
---|---|---|
Conversion | 1000 + 600 + 40 + 8 | M + DC + XL + VIII |
Thousands | 1000 | M |
Hundreds | 600 | DC |
Dozens | 40 | XL |
Ones | 8 | VIII |
How do you write MDCXLVIII in numbers?
To correctly write MDCXLVIII as normal numbers, combine the converted Roman numbers. The highest numbers must always be in front of the lowest numbers to get the correct translation, as in the table above.
1000+600+40+8 = (MDCXLVIII) = 1648
